High pressure will remain offshore through Thursday. A southerly flow will usher in warm and humid conditions during this time. The warm and humid air will lead to some showers and thunderstorms, especially during the afternoon and evening hours each day. A cold front will pass through the area Thursday night into Friday and much cooler conditions are expected behind this boundary for Memorial day weekend.
Today/Wednesday: Sun and clouds, warm and humid, few PM storms, highs 83-88. Thursday: Mostly cloudy, showers and storms, highs 81-85. Friday: Partly sunny, highs 68-74. Saturday: Mostly sunny, less humid, highs 71-76.
